Authorities in Michigan have released the name and photo of the suspect police say crashed his car into a boat club Saturday, killing two children and injuring nearly a dozen others.
Marcella Marie Chidester, 66, of Newport, was charged Tuesday with two counts of second-degree murder, according to a press release from the Monroe County Prosecutor’s Office. She was also charged with two counts of DUI causing death and four counts of DUI causing serious bodily injury.
On Saturday afternoon, authorities received a report of a driver crashing into the Swan Boat Club in the Berlin area. A birthday party was being held in the building at the time of the accident.
The car crashed 25 feet into the boat club, killing Alana Phillips, 8, and Zane Phillips, 5. The two were brothers.

Nine people were seriously injured and taken to a local hospital for treatment. Authorities said yesterday that a 31-year-old woman and an 11-year-old boy were being treated for serious injuries. The children’s aunt said the two victims were identified as Philip and his wife’s mother and brother.
Authorities also said a 16-year-old girl, a 14-year-old boy and an 18-year-old woman are all in “serious” condition and are currently receiving treatment.
Four women, aged between 57 and 70, were taken to hospital with minor injuries, while a 10th victim was treated on her own.
At a press conference hours after the tragedy occurred, monroe county Sheriff Troy Goodnow tearfully described the horrific scene.
“First responders said earlier that the scene was extremely chaotic and emotions were extremely high among those directly involved and those who witnessed this horrific incident,” he said.

“The Sheriff’s Office continues to investigate this incident to ensure the identification of all those injured or who witnessed this incident,” the Sheriff’s Office said in a press release Monday. “We will update the public as further information develops.”
Chidester’s murder charge carries a maximum sentence of life in prison, officials said. The DUI and manslaughter charges each carry penalties of up to 15 years in prison, and the other charges carry up to five years in prison. If convicted, Chidester’s fine could range from $1,000 to $10,000.
After the incident, Chidester was transported to the Monroe County Jail. She is being held on $1.5 million bail. Her next court appearances are scheduled for April 30th and May 6th.
